A quick snapshot of Dale's lifetime stats

 

 

 

Winston Cup rookie of the year 1979 and 1980 Winston Cup points champion in consecutive years. The only driver ever to do this in the history of NASCAR

 

*

 7 Winston Cup championships - tied for first with "The King" Richard Petty 

(1980, 1986, 1987, 1990, 1991, 1993, 1994)

 

*

Finished 2nd 3-times, 3rd once, 4th twice, and 5th once

(64% in the Top 5 in points for his career)

 

*

Winston Cup race wins: 76 - 6th on the all-time list

 

*

IROC (International Race Of Champions) championships: 4

(1990, 1995, 1999, 2000)

 

*
3-time "The Winston All Star Game" winner

(1987, 1990, 1993)

 

*

Bumps & cage rattlings

(lost count)

 

*
Career Winston Cup starts: 677 - 7th on the all-time list

 

*

Twice voted American Driver Of The Year

(1987, 1994)

 

*

Most wins in a season: 11 in 1987

 

*

Most DNF's in a season: 18 in 1982

 

*

Daytona Superspeedway International Raceway wins: 34- 1st all-time

 

*

12-time winner of the 125-mile qualifying race at Daytona 

(including ten straight wins from 1990 – 1999) for the Daytona 500.

A record in number, consecutive numbers, and the only person to sweep an entire decade

 

*

Seven-time winner of the Goody’s 300 Busch Series at Daytona

(including five straight wins from 1990 – 1994)

 

*

The only six-time winner of the Busch Clash at Daytona Superspeedway

(1980, 1986, 1988, 1991, 1993, 1995 )

 

*

10 Talladega Superspeedway  International Raceway wins - 1st all-time.

He earned the nickname “Mr. Restrictorplate” at Talladega/ Alabama

 

*

53 consecutive Winston Cup Finishes (1997 - 1998)

The current modern-era record

 

*

4 consecutive wins (1987) - One of 7 drivers to do this since 1971

 

*

3 races won from the pole.

Busch 500 (1995), Southern 500 (1990) and The Winston (1990)

 

*

20 seasons in the Top 10 in points

 

*

Top 10 finishes: 427

 

*

Top 5 finishes: 268

 

*

15 consecutive years with a Winston Cup series win

 

*

22 career pole positions

 

*

First American driver to receive AUTOSPORTS Gregor Grant award

 

*

Most popular driver award, 2001

 

*

$41,411,551 career earnings - 1st all-time
